B2044 题解

· · 题解

B2044™传送门

本题我使用了循环结构与条件判断语句,思路如下:

首先设置两个变量,其中一个用于统计不及格的次数,然后循环输入分数,小于60的话那个变量就+1,最后再判断是否恰好不及格1次就行了

废话不多直接展示

#include <bits/stdc++.h>
using namespace std;

int main(){
    int a=0,b=0;
    for(int i=0;i<3;i++){ //输入分数
        cin >> a;
        if (a<60){ //不及格就次数+1
            b++;
        }
    }
    if(b==1){ //最后判断
        cout << 1;
    }else{
        cout << 0;
    }
    return 0;
}

我绝对不会告诉你这是我发布的第一篇题解